Event Description

Do not miss the opportunity to learn how to make sushi rolls for your family and friends. Resobox ,a  Japanese owned cafe & culture Exhibition center, invites Chef Andy Matsuda , to teach you hands on how to convert classic rolls to new fashionable sushi Maki rolls . Sushi rolls are globally famous and a healthy supper you can casually make at home. Once you learn it, your home party will be gorgeously enhanced. Chef Matsuda’s  teaching method and philosophy has inspired many people throughout the world and been featured in Newsweek , People Magazine , LA times and many other medias outlets.

Chef Matsuda’s vision is  to impart his knowledge of Sushi to various people. He eagerly  teaches  and expresses his gratitude toward nature, love among individuals and peace among countries.

•             This class is for beginners, not for professionals.

•             No cooking experience is required.
